Why Kenyan Students Need Specific USA Study Travel Insurance
As a Kenyan student heading to the USA, standard travel insurance policies might not offer the comprehensive coverage required for extended stays and academic pursuits. US healthcare costs can be exceptionally high, and many US universities mandate specific health insurance plans for their international students. Ensuring your policy covers medical evacuation, pre-existing conditions, and repatriation is essential. For students from Kenya, it's also wise to consider coverage for study abroad disruptions, visa-related issues, and personal liability. Understanding Coverage Costs and Options
The cost of travel insurance for students studying in USA varies significantly based on coverage levels, duration of stay, and the provider. For Kenyan students, a policy might range from KES 30,000 to KES 100,000 annually, depending on the benefits. It's crucial to compare quotes and understand what's included. Look for policies that cover emergency medical expenses, hospitalisation, prescription medications, and potentially dental and vision care. Always check the policy's limits and deductibles to ensure they align with potential risks and your budget. Remember, investing in comprehensive cover is far more cost-effective than facing unexpected medical bills in the US.
